Right, and take the salt you can get at places like Maunguid, Pengwern and Licidfelth and take that back into Wales. Ideal trade route. Only difficulty is keeping away from bandits and finding places to sell the excess stuff (because you'll always have more goods than you can sell at any one town).
Especially good idea: Hit the villages around towns line Pengwern and Licideflth to grab a lot of really cheap salt (talking about 40-100 scillingas) and then take that into Wales, sell it around for 250-300, buy minerals there for 40-100 scillingas, and sell it around northern Brittania for 380-500 scillingas. You can make a lot of money very quickly if you do it smartly, and the risk from bandits is actually pretty low in that route.
